Joining Chris in the Twittersphere!

Today we’re tweeting with @London_Law_Firm aka Chris Sherliker, fly fisherman and one of the “coolest lawyers in London”….

  1. @London_Law_Firm thank you for joining us today on Twitter. Tell us: who is @London_Law_Firm?
    Hi, Lance! I am the ‘voice’ of our firm on Twitter. I am also a lawyer, husband, father, web marketer, dog owner, fisherman, artist and renaissance man!
  1. Tell us about your law practice.
    Silverman Sherliker is a full-service law firm in the City of London. Founded in 1980. We are now 30 lawyers strong and growing fast.

  2. Congrats on nearly 30 years of success. What type of clients do you represent?
    Our client base is very diverse, with many US and EU clients, and a huge range of SMEs. We have all kinds of clients all over the globe.

  3. What is the single most important legal issue affecting those clients?
    Diverse issues! The world is changing fast, affecting clients in different ways. The need for effective legal services endures.

  4. Indeed. What do you tell every new client before you start working for them?
    “What are you trying to achieve?” - Until you know the answer to that one you cannot hope to give an effective service.

  5. Tell us about one of the more significant client representations you’ve had.
    We broke the UK Opticians Cartel for US client, changing UK law on eye prescriptions and opening up a new multi-million $ market.

  6. That *is* significant…. Why do your clients hire you?
    We are a down-to-earth, no-nonsense, entrepreneurial firm. What you see is what you get - no pomposity and no surprises. (Well…only good ones!)

  7. Good surprises = the best kind. What’s the most active area of your practice at the current time? Is that typical?
    Very busy in IP – we’ve just been accepted for Chambers Directory for IP work (hooray!) - also litigation, labo(u)r ;-) and family law.

  8. Your firm also provides services in Mallorca as Mallorca UK Legal. How does it differ from Silverman Sherliker?
    Mallorca UK is service for expats who move to the Balearics but still have assets in the UK needing management- it’s a service brand.

  9. How will the reforms of the Legal Services Act affect your practice and firm?
    The LSA = deregulation and intense competition in the UK legal market. Big and ‘High St’ firms will suffer, but it will be good for niche firms.

  10. From this side of the world the changes appear revolutionary. How do you market your practice?
    Politically motivated! The best advert is a happy client! Also client seminars, e-wire newsletters, speaking engagements, networking… and prayer.

  11. How does Twitter fit into the traditional BD / marketing you’ve done since you founded your firm nearly 30 years ago?

    We were the first UK law firm to do TV marketing (horror ;) We are the number one London firm to tweet. It pays to be first and it’s huge fun!


  12. Perhaps we’ll see those TV adverts on YouTube one day…? Besides Twitter, what other Web 2.0 tools do you use?
    Hope not! We have a rolling website development program. We have about 12 micro-sites now, with three more in development and also a new blog.

  13. Interesting. What specific impact on referrals and/or client engagements have you realized from Web 2.0 activities?
    The web is the single biggest source of new clients and new work. No question. The web referral model is also growing fast in UK.

  14. Nice validation of your efforts. How much time do you spend each day developing / enhancing your brand?
    I spend 110 percent (or more) of my time enhancing the business (hot under these lights, isn’t it? Hi Mom! … Hi Dad! :). ).

  15. Let’s switch gears: what is the most significant issue currently facing the legal profession?
    The Legal Services Act will kill off 50 percent of traditional UK law firms. Significant enough? Many ‘000’s of new niche firms will arise instead.

  16. So what will the legal landscape look like in 10 years, then?
    There will be a total sea change in the next two years. Institutions will take much of the market from traditional law firms, and niche firms and brands will be born.

  20. What advice can you pass along to lawyers currently under- or unemployed due to the economic crisis?
    Recognise the legal world has changed forever. It’s not you, it’s progress. Find the need. Meet it. Become a referrer of legal work.

  21. That’s a positive message. What advice do you have for people going to law school today?
    Learn web marketing skills. Do your own thing. Do something different. Take joy in service. Love your clients, (even the mad ones!).
